Ministry to digitalise property data to speed up homebuying process

Project aims to enable faster information exchange among involved parties to modernise ‘cumbersome’ process

The government is planning to digitalise data shared during property sales to tackle delays in transactions and speed up the homebuying process.

Labour has announced a 12-week project to decide on the “design and implementation of agreed rules on data” so that it can easily be shared between conveyancers, lenders and other parties involved in a transaction.
